Definition
UNSPSC 51451807This classification denotes an antihelminthic agent with the molecular formula C12H15N3O3S, a preparation that US FDA regulates as an active ingredient or moiety under Unique Ingredient Identifier J39B52TV34, chemically known as methyl (5-(propylsulfinyl)-1h-benzo(d)imidazol-2-yl)carbamate, but more generally known as albendazole sulfoxide, which bears US NIH Compound Identifier 83969. European Medicines Agency schedules albendazole sulfoxide or its base in its eXtended EudraVigilance Medicinal Product Dictionary or XEVMPD under Index SUB05295MIG. Most nations, for tariff purposes, schedule albendazole sulfoxide under HS 29339990. SMILES: CCC[S+](C1CCC2C(C1)NC([NH]2)NC(=O)OC)[O-].
